DRS 1

MS Dhoni injured

MS Dhoni will miss at least the first 4 matches for CSK. The wicketkeeper has sustained a calf injury in the lead-up to the IPL 2026 season and is under rehabilitation. A week ago, a video of Dhoni went viral, where he was limping. Dhoni has been struggling with fitness since 2023, when he underwent knee surgery.

DRS 2

KKR get Pathirana boost

In a positive update for KKR, Matheesha Pathirana is expected to join the franchise on April 6. The Sri Lankan fast bowler had injured himself during the T20 World Cup 2026 and has yet to receive a fitness clearance. However, things are heading in the right direction. Meanwhile, LSG’s Wanindu Harasanga won’t be fit for the entire IPL 2026 season.

DRS 3

No Jacks or Santner for MI vs KKR

Jasprit Bumrah has joined MI on the eve of the KKR match. However, Will Jacks and Mitchell Santner won’t be available. Jacks is unavailable due to personal reasons, and his joining date isn’t confirmed. Santner was leading New Zealand in a T20I series against South Africa until March 20 and will link up soon.

DRS 4

Ashwin & Haris Rauf become teammates

Ravichandran Ashwin has been signed by the San Francisco Unicorns for the Major League Cricket (MLC) 2026 season. The Indian spinner will share the dressing room with 3 Pakistani cricketers, one of whom will be Haris Rauf. It’s yet to be seen whether Ashwin gets any backlash for his decision.

DRS 5

Starc angry at Indian media

Mitchell Starc has rubbished reports suggesting that he isn’t joining DC due to workload management reasons. The Australian fast bowler called out the Indian media for making up stories and stated that he’ll be managing a shoulder and arm injury. Starc added that he’s committed to featuring in IPL 2026.

DRS 6

Naseem Shah in ‘tweet’ trouble

The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) has issued a show-cause notice to Naseem Shah. On March 26, the fast bowler had taken a potshot at Punjab Chief Minister Maryam Nawaz. “Why is she treated like the Queen at Lord’s?” he wrote. But deleted it within minutes. However, this was enough. It’s yet to be seen what action PCB takes against Naseem.
